MCPorter 🧳 - Call MCPs from TypeScript or as CLI

MCPorter header banner

npm version CI Status Platforms MIT License

_TypeScript runtime, CLI, and code-generation toolkit for the Model Context Protocol._

MCPorter helps you lean into the "code execution" workflows highlighted in Anthropic's **Code Execution with MCP** guidance: discover the MCP servers already configured on your system, call them directly, compose richer automations in TypeScript, and mint single-purpose CLIs when you need to share a tool. All of that works out of the box -- no boilerplate, no schema spelunking.

Key Capabilities

  • Zero-config discovery. createRuntime() merges your home config (~/.mcporter/mcporter.json[c]) first, then config/mcporter.json, plus Cursor/Claude/Codex/Windsurf/OpenCode/VS Code imports, expands ${ENV} placeholders, and pools connections so you can reuse transports across multiple calls.
  • One-command CLI generation. mcporter generate-cli turns any MCP server definition into a ready-to-run CLI, with optional bundling/compilation and metadata for easy regeneration.
